Do you take insurance?
Brave Tomorrow has counselors who are participating providers with the insurance companies listed. We are in the process of applying with other companies, and will update this list regularly. If we are not an approved provider on your network, we will be glad to provide you with a receipt so you can file for reimbursement yourself -- most insurance companies will provide some reimbursement for providers who are out of network. You can check with your insurance company for details. We will be glad to discuss fees and treatment options with you - just call or email us for more information.

How long will I need to come to counseling?The answer for this question is different for every person. Our goal at Brave Tomorrow is always to work ourselves out of a job by helping you be more independent, skilled, and confident in living your life. We want to give you the tools you need to work toward the very best version of you. For some clients, this takes only a few sessions - for others it may take years. Every person, every situation, and every life path is different. We will help you find what works best for you.
